Runbook: account recovery — read-replica lag alarm. When the Quillbrook lag alarm fires above 90 seconds, recovery lookups on the Tindervale replica may return stale account states. Pause the recovery queue, fail reads over to the primary, and note the switch in the sync log for Friday's review. Lag usually clears within ten minutes; if not, page the data-tier rotation. To authorize the failover in the Marrowgate console, an operator must enter the standing recovery passphrase, which is:

vault phrase of fahif-kafog = istdor-caseth-holox-holir-fraox-noviel

Context: Ardenfell line margins slipped three points over two quarters. Drivers: input steel costs, aggressive discounting at the Westmoor branch, and a stale price book. Proposal: uplift list prices four percent, tighten discount authority to regional level, sunset the two lowest-margin SKUs. Risk: volume loss at Halverton accounts, estimated under two percent. Decision requested at Thursday's review. Modelling assumptions are in the appendix pack. The commercial reasoning leadership wants kept close is noted directly below.

board note of tajop-yajof: The finance team signed off on a budget of $77.6 million for Project Pramir.

### Changed Defaults — Cache TTL (Postmortem Follow-up)

Following the stale-cache incident covered in last week's postmortem, Cindermesh now defaults to a 90-second TTL on catalog entries, down from 15 minutes. The invalidation listener is enabled by default and no longer skips entries written during a failover. Teams overriding TTLs in service manifests should remove those overrides before the next deploy train. For the sync, the updated defaults are listed below.

config for tagaf-bawif:
[norok]
host = norok.ordinworks.local
user = norok_svc
database = norok_prod

CI note for the sync — PagePatch incremental rebuilds

Quick heads-up: incremental rebuilds keep going full-rebuild whenever someone touches anything under `shared/partials`. The dependency graph treats that folder as a wildcard, which is... not great. Workaround for now: split partials per section. Dorna is patching the graph walker this week. The flaky runner that first surfaced this reports the token below.

trace token, kagup-fawep: htk21_321249e78cec81e4b8bd6